When you?re interested in becoming a Locksmith, then you?ll need to attend a Locksmith training guide. Locksmith training is for the creative and ambitious person with a technical aptitude, good hand-eye coordination and the serenity to work with fragile mechanisms and parts.

The Locksmith profession is never very likely to disappear and are given with the wellbeing of people, property, information and also other resources. Without a doubt a career as a locksmith should be highly lucrative and satisfying.

You?ll find so many Locksmith courses around that prepare new gurus in the profession and update individuals who have already acquired some competencies. Besides the normal competencies are trained on lock picking, lock fitting, key cutting, rekeying, and safe opening, locksmith training now contains current engineering ? electro-magnetic lock systems, electronic digital locks and combinations, and electronic security systems. A great deal of the background knowledge required for these new technology can only be tutored in a professional guide location (rather than on the job), and there is a definite movement towards licensing for locksmiths, so locksmith schools are usually more and more popular.

Throughout the United States, Locksmith?s yearly earnings are about $31,000 and they are usually higher in the northeastern states and in the District of Columbia. Primarily, accredited Locksmiths who have professional locksmith training produce an easier time starting their own businesses and are favored over other candidates by employers. People who utilize continuing education to remain updated by taking locksmith courses will naturally conserve a beneficial reputation with individuals who use their services.

On top of that, employment opportunities for locksmiths and safe repairers are anticipated to increase modestly from now until 2014 by around 16 percent. Regionally, the increase in possibilities will be greater and America?s Career InfoNet predicts that Idaho, Utah, Virginia, New Mexico and Nevada will all require 30 percent more locksmiths and safe repairers by 2014. Graduates of locksmith training programs will benefit from these chances.
